Catheran Bibb Rodriguez, a 2000 graduate of Bellevue High School, earned 10 varsity letters during her time wearing the uniform of the Lady Red, including four letters each in cross country and track and field, and two more letters in basketball.
Catheran will always be remembered as one of the best runners to ever wear the red and white. She broke onto the running scene in 1996 as a freshman, finishing seventh overall at the Northern Ohio League Meet with a time of 20:17. She earned First Team All-NOL honors and helped lead the team to the NOL title. She also qualified to the State Meet, finishing 40th overall.
During her sophomore campaign in 1997, Bibb finished second overall at the NOL Meet with a time of 19:31 and was once again First Team All-NOL. She was the No. 1 runner for the Lady Red, who finished second overall as a team, just three points behind Bucyrus. The team was then second at Districts and sixth at Regionals. Catheran once again earned the right to run at State where she finished 13th overall out of 156 runners and earned All-Ohio status.
In 1998, Bibb ran 19:35 to win the NOL Meet and help lead her team to a fourth place finish. At the State Meet, Bibb was 11th overall and was once again All-Ohio. Finally, as a senior in 1999, Bibb was First Team All-NOL for the fourth consecutive year, finished second at the NOL Meet, and helped her team to the NOL title. At the State Meet, Bibb finished 22nd out of 144 runners.
As a freshman track and field athlete in 1997, Bibb was Second Team All-NOL in the 1600 and 3200 meter runs, helped the team win the NOL Meet and finish second at Districts. She qualified for Regionals and scored 126 points for her team that season, third best overall.
In 1998 as a sophomore, Bibb was Second Team All-NOL in the 1600 meter run and 3200 meter relay, and First Team All-NOL in the 3200 meter run. The team finished NOL runner-up. She again qualified for Regionals and scored 143 points for her team, second best overall.
In 1999, Bibb was Second Team All-NOL in the 1600 and First Team All-NOL in the 3200. The Lady Red again finished as NOL runner-up, and Bibb scored 146 ¾ points for her team. As a senior in 2000, Bibb was a captain, scored 111 points, and qualified for both Regionals and State.
In college, Bibb lettered at Heidelberg College in both golf and basketball. She is a Lieutenant in the North Carolina National Guard and will be serving her second tour overseas in Afghanistan. She is also a second grade teacher in the Lincolnton School System in North Carolina.
